Abstract

This invention relates to the field of hydraulic hose connection technology, particularly to a split-type high-pressure hydraulic hose connector and hose pipeline. The split-type high-pressure hydraulic hose connector includes: a male connector, a female connector, and a mating connection assembly. The mating connection assembly connects flow channel one and flow channel two when one end of the female connector is inserted into the sealing cavity; a quick-connect assembly, including an insertion limiting mechanism and a state switching mechanism; a sealing assembly for sealing the connection position of the male and female connectors; and a dynamic adjustment assembly, including a pressure opening mechanism and a reinforcement mechanism. Under normal pressure, this invention relies on the sealing assembly to provide a basic seal. When the system pressure rises to a dangerous or leak-prone threshold, the pressure opening mechanism is automatically triggered, and the reinforcement mechanism provides additional clamping force to the sealing assembly, dynamically adjusting the sealing performance, greatly improving the sealing reliability and safety under high pressure and pressure fluctuation conditions.

Technical Field

[0001] This invention relates to the field of hydraulic hose connection technology, specifically to a split high-pressure hydraulic hose connector and hose pipeline. Background Technology

[0002] The split-type high-pressure hydraulic hose connector is a device used in hydraulic systems to enable quick connection and disconnection of hoses, widely used in engineering machinery, aerospace, automotive, and other fields. The primary design goal of this connector is to improve work efficiency and safety, making hose replacement and maintenance convenient in high-pressure environments. Existing technologies typically employ locking mechanisms and sealing designs to prevent leakage under high pressure. Common connection methods include threaded connections and snap-fit ​​connections, ensuring a robust and reliable connection. Furthermore, with advancements in materials science, the connector's pressure resistance and corrosion resistance have also been significantly improved.

[0003] While existing hydraulic hose connectors offer some quick-connect functionality, they often exhibit the following shortcomings when facing demanding conditions such as high pressure (e.g., above 30MPa), pressure shocks, and frequent disassembly and assembly: Firstly, insufficient sealing reliability: traditional sealing rings are prone to minor deformation or gaps under high pressure or pressure fluctuations, leading to leakage; and secondly, a lack of pressure adaptability: the sealing state is mostly statically preset, unable to dynamically adjust the clamping force of the sealing pair according to real-time changes in the internal fluid pressure of the system. When the pressure increases, the seal may be insufficient, and when the pressure decreases, over-tightening may accelerate wear. Summary of the Invention

Detailed Implementation

[0038] A detachable high-pressure hydraulic hose connector, as per the instruction manual. Figure 1 As shown, it includes:

[0039] Male connector 1, one end of which is provided with a mating thread section 101 for connecting a hose. The mating thread section 101 is used to connect with the high-pressure hydraulic hose, ensuring a firm connection and easy disassembly and assembly. The interior of the male connector 1 is provided with a flow channel 102 for conveying hydraulic fluid. A sealing cavity 103 is provided on the side of the flow channel 102 away from the mating thread section. The sealing cavity 103 is used to accommodate the insertion end of the female connector 2 and to provide installation space for the sealing assembly and the dynamic adjustment assembly.

[0040] The female connector 2 has a threaded section 201 for connecting a hose at one end. The female connector 2 has a flow channel 202 inside, which is used to form a continuous flow path after connecting with the flow channel 102.

[0041] The docking and connecting component is located at the docking point of flow channel 102 and flow channel 202. The docking and connecting component is used to connect flow channel 102 and flow channel 202 when one end of the female connector 2 is inserted into the sealing cavity 103.

[0042] The quick-connect assembly includes an insertion limiting mechanism and a state switching mechanism. When one end of the female connector 2 is inserted into the sealing cavity 103, the insertion limiting mechanism is used to limit the position of the female connector 2, and the state switching mechanism is used to close or open the insertion limiting mechanism.

[0043] A sealing assembly is disposed in the sealing cavity 103 and is used to seal the connection position of the male connector 1 and the female connector 2.

[0044] The dynamic adjustment component includes a pressure opening mechanism and a reinforcement mechanism. The pressure opening mechanism is located in the sealing cavity 103. The pressure opening mechanism is used to sense the fluid pressure in the sealing cavity 103 and trigger the opening of the reinforcement mechanism when the fluid pressure exceeds a set value. The reinforcement mechanism is used to adjust the position of the sealing component.

[0045] The docking and connecting assembly includes fixed seats 3 respectively fixed within flow channel one 102 and flow channel two 202. Each fixed seat 3 is connected to a movable seat 5 via an adjusting spring 4. A male valve core 6 is installed on the movable seat 5 in flow channel one 102, and a female valve core 7 is installed on the movable seat 5 in flow channel two 202. Under normal conditions, the adjusting spring 4 causes the male valve core 6 and female valve core 7 to block their respective flow channels. When the female connector 2 is inserted into the male connector 1, the male valve core 6 and female valve core 7 push against each other, forcing the two movable seats 5 to move towards each other and compress the adjusting spring 4 connected to them, thereby opening the flow channels and achieving fluid communication. When the connectors are separated, the adjusting spring 4 resets, causing the valve cores to close and preventing fluid leakage.

[0046] The female connector 2 is provided with a limiting groove 203, and a number of radial holes 104 are provided around the male connector 1. The insertion limiting mechanism includes a steel ball 8, which is disposed in the radial holes 104. When the female connector 2 is inserted into the male connector 1 until the limiting groove 203 and the steel ball 8 are aligned, the steel ball 8 is embedded in the limiting groove 203 to achieve limiting.

[0047] The state switching mechanism includes a locking spring 9 and a locking sleeve 10. The two ends of the locking spring 9 are connected to the male connector 1 and the locking sleeve 10, respectively. The locking sleeve 10 is rotatably fitted onto the outer end of the male connector 1. The inner wall of the locking sleeve 10 is provided with a locking trapezoidal groove 1001. When the locking sleeve 10 is moved so that the locking trapezoidal groove 1001 presses against the steel ball 8, the steel ball 8 will be embedded in the limiting groove 203. The female connector 2 is provided with a trapezoidal part 204. When the female connector 2 is inserted into the male connector 1 until the limiting groove 203 and the steel ball 8 are aligned, the trapezoidal part 204 of the female connector 2 presses against the steel ball 8, and the steel ball 8 will be embedded in the locking trapezoidal groove 1001.

[0048] The sealing assembly includes a sealing ring 11, which is disposed in the sealing cavity 103. The material of the sealing ring 11 can be an elastic material such as rubber or polyurethane. The sealing ring 11 is sleeved between the outer periphery of the insertion part of the female connector 2 and the inner wall of the sealing cavity 103 of the male connector 1. After the connector is locked, it is deformed under pressure to fill the mating gap and prevent high-pressure fluid leakage.

[0049] The pressure-opening mechanism includes a mounting ring 12, a trigger rod 13, a movable rod 14, and a support ring 15. The mounting ring 12 is disposed in the sealing cavity 103, and the interior of the mounting ring 12 is a hollow cavity 1201 filled with hydraulic oil. Several trigger rods 13 are arranged in a circumferential array inside the hollow cavity 1201 and are movably connected to the interior of the mounting ring 12. The hollow cavity of the mounting ring 12 is connected to the movable rod 14, which is movably connected to the support ring 15. On one side of the mounting ring 12, the movable rod 14 is connected to the support ring 15. When the trigger rod 13 is squeezed by the fluid, it will move towards the movable rod 14, thereby driving the movable rod 14 to move. When the movable rod 14 drives the support ring 15 to move, it will squeeze the sealing ring 11. When the pressure in the flow channel decreases, the elastic force of the rubber compensation ring 16 and the sealing ring 11 will drive the movable rod 14 to reset. When the movable rod 14 resets, it will drive the trigger rod 13 to reset through the transmission of hydraulic oil.

[0050] The reinforcement mechanism includes a rubber compensation ring 16. When the movable rod 14 drives the support ring 15 to move, the support ring 15 presses against the rubber compensation ring 16 to make it expand radially. At this time, the rubber compensation ring 16 and the sealing ring 11 work together to seal the connection between the male connector 1 and the female connector 2.

[0051] Working Principle: Female connector 2 and male connector 1 are connected to different hoses via threaded sections. During connection, female connector 2 is inserted into the sealing cavity 103 of male connector 1 until the limiting groove 203 aligns with the steel ball 8. Rotating the locking sleeve 10 causes the steel ball 8 to engage with the limiting groove 203, completing the mechanical locking. At this time, the male valve core 6 and female valve core 7 push against each other, connecting flow channel one 102 and flow channel two 202. Under normal pressure, the sealing ring 11 provides a basic seal. When the system pressure rises above the set value, the pressure drives the trigger rod 13 to move along the hollow cavity of the mounting ring 12, which in turn drives the movable rod 14. The movable rod 14 pushes the support ring 15 to compress the sealing ring 11 and the rubber compensation ring 16, achieving dynamic pressure adaptive sealing enhancement. When separation is required, rotating the locking sleeve 10 in the opposite direction releases the steel ball 8, allowing female connector 2 to be pulled out of male connector 1, and the flow channels automatically close.
